100-project-100-days-website/100_projects/24-fullscreen-navigation/main.js
2023-03-17 16:54:04 +03:00
Ask

15 lines
397 B
JavaScript

{adc65e16729fd5c5d4f3531744942855caaeb1e8 true 397 main.js 0xc0030c76c0}

let toggler = document.querySelector(".toggle");
let nav = document.querySelector("nav");
let close = document.querySelector(".close");
toggler.onclick = function () {
nav.classList.add("open");
};
close.onclick = function () {
this.parentElement.classList.remove("open");
};
document.onkeyup = function (e) {
if (e.key === "Escape") {
nav.classList.remove("open");
}
};